It was a slow day at many Orange County polling stations. Duty, rather than passion, was the reason that some Lake Forest residents turned out.

As elections go, Tuesday's primary in Orange County wasn't a particularly exciting one—at least not for those who weren't running.

In , some residents said that they voted out of civic duty, rather than because a specific proposition or race had them fired up.

In the room set aside for voting at , poll workers saw a slow stream of voters trickle in to cast their ballot between 7 a.m. and 8 p.m.
